Android - json-smart反序列化问题
全部标签 我正在验证一个表单,我需要在其中显示某些单选按钮并且用户需要根据某些规则选择它们,可以创建多少个单选按钮是动态的,所以我无法在服务器端进行验证不能为此编写预定义的java脚本代码。每个单选按钮将被分为required组,然后再往下分组,例如center,left,对等,所以用户需要从每个组中选择一个值,所以结构是这样的-MainGroup(ifblockneedstovalidatebasedonthise.gifkey=requiredshouldvalidate)|Sub-group(sayleft,rightetc)|numberofradiobuttonsbasedonthes
这个问题在这里已经有了答案:关闭10年前。PossibleDuplicate:DoesJavaScriptGuaranteeObjectPropertyOrder?我想知道如何在特定位置插入JSON对象属性?让我们假设这个Javascript对象:vardata={0:'lorem',1:'dolorsit',2:'consectetuer'}我有一个ID和一个字符串,例如:varid=6;varstr='adipiscing';现在,我想在0和1之间插入id(例如),它应该是这样的:data={0:'lorem',6:'adipiscing',1:'dolorsit',2:'cons
我多次问这个问题,因为我没有收到任何适用的帮助。我的问题是我不知道如何将查询结果作为ajax响应返回到模板。我是这样做的:ifrequest.path=="/sort/":sortid=request.POST.get('sortid')locs=Location.objects.order_by(sortid)ifrequest.is_ajax():returnHttpResponse(locs,mimetype="application/json")然后我的ajaxdone函数执行此操作:}).done(function(data){$('.sortierennach').html
我刚刚开始使用javascript和json。在javascript函数中处理事件时,我需要从json文件中读取数据(getInformation函数)。所以我需要它是同步的。我不知道我是否在代码中遗漏了什么,或者我是否必须创建一个请求并处理回调,或者我是否需要导入额外的javascript才能使用json。因为我不知道如何让它发挥作用。它不起作用,因为最后数组是空的。感谢任何帮助。json文件:{"Users":[{"Name":"Jane","Points":67,"age":23},{"Name":"Sam","Points":65,"age":21}]}选项1-由另一个正在处理
我很难在three.js中加载JSON模型。我制作了一个非常简单的管状模型,并在blender中对其进行了纹理处理。问题是每当我尝试在three.js中加载json模型时,顶点看起来很奇怪。我试过使用不同的设置导出模型,但总是遇到同样的问题,所以我认为问题出在我的代码中。编辑:否定。我加载了水牛模型,它看起来应该如此。知道我在blender里做错了什么吗?canvas{width:100%;height:100%;}varscene=newTHREE.Scene();varcamera=newTHREE.PerspectiveCamera(75,window.innerWidth/wi
我正在使用MathJax在网页中显示数学。我的MathJax代码如下所示:MathJax.Hub.Config({tex2jax:{inlineMath:[['$','$'],["\\(","\\)"]],processEscapes:true}});MathJax似乎工作得很好,但我就是想不通究竟如何编写多线方程。例如,此多线方程无法正确呈现。整个等式在一行而不是3行:$$\begin{eqnarray}y&=&x^4+4\nonumber\\&=&(x^2+2)^2-4x^2\nonumber\\&\le&(x^2+2)^2\nonumber\end{eqnarray}$$
如何使用JSON.stringify将负零转换为字符串(-0)?似乎JSON.stringify将负零转换为表示正一的字符串。有好的解决方法吗?varjsn={negative:-0};isNegative(jsn.negative)?document.write("negative"):document.write("positive");varjsonString=JSON.stringify(jsn),anotherJSON=JSON.parse(jsonString);isNegative(anotherJSON.negative)?document.write("negati
当我在大型结构上遇到UncaughtTypeError:ConvertingcircularstructuretoJSON时,很难找出循环引用的确切位置。是否有一种简单的方法来查找/调试数据结构中的循环元素? 最佳答案 我还没有找到一个简单的方法来做到这一点,其他人似乎建议在JSON.stringify中使用自定义替换函数来控制访问了哪些属性。我试图写这样的替代品:functiondetector(obj){functioncollector(stack,key,val){varidx=stack[stack.length-1].i
我在EC2实例中托管了一个网站,并使用http://ec2...url访问该页面。该页面向同一实例上托管的另一个Web应用程序发出ajax请求。如果我访问通过ZScaler代理传递的页面,我会在chrome上收到XMLHttpRequestcannotload异常。这是因为当通过代理时,原始url被更改。我尝试添加headerAccess-Control-Allow-Origin以及JSONP。但没有任何效果。问候阿伦达吉 最佳答案 我遇到了同样的问题,CORS消息实际上误导了我。设置一个亚马逊EC2实例,带有一个nginx服务于前
super困惑如何调整这个slider的宽度...我试过在你看到它被注释掉的地方编辑jquery:jQuery(document).ready(function($){varnestedSliders=[];$.each(["sliderh1_container","sliderh2_container","sliderh3_container"],function(index,containerId){varnestedSliderOptions={$PauseOnHover:1,//[Optional]Whethertopausewhenmouseoverifasliderisau